The Revenge is the fifth and final stage of the Revenge of the King sub-game. It serves as a harder version of Mt. Dedede. It follows Mt. Dedede Sky.
General Information
The stage is significantly longer than the one it replaces. Instead of a room with a Parasol Waddle Dee, a Rocky, a Waddle Doo and a Poppy Bros. Jr., and a door leading to the battle ring, it consists of separate rooms that were designed to finish off Kirby. Kirby must navigate his way through hallways and rooms with the mid-bosses that he had fought in the first three levels (albeit with a different color scheme). After King Dedede has thrown all of his "servants" at Kirby, Kirby must fight Dedede's right hand Waddle Dee, who is wearing a bandana and has ridiculously high stamina (it can still be inhaled, however, thus defeating it in one hit). Dedede then guides Kirby to his ring, which now has an electric fence around it, and only one spectator (the Bandana Waddle Dee), where he offers Kirby a hammer and reveals his secret weapon.
Kirby defeats Dedede, and sends him flying out of his castle again. King Dedede then decides to travel through the desert he landed on, but not without some friends—he is accompanied by some Waddle Dees (including Bandana Waddle Dee).

Music
The stage makes use of music from Revenge of Meta Knight which plays during sequences within the Halberd's interior. When fighting King Dedede, the "Masked Dedede" theme plays. This is the only instance of the theme in the game.
